My Kid's Dentist & Orthodontics: A Pediatric Dentist, Dentist, and Orthodontist in Fountain, CO

My Kid's Dentist & Orthodontics is a dental practice that offers a range of services for children, including pediatric dentistry and orthodontics. The practice is located in Fountain, CO, and is open six days a week, with hours that accommodate busy schedules.

The team at My Kid's Dentist & Orthodontics is dedicated to providing high-quality dental care in a comfortable and welcoming environment. The practice offers a range of services, including routine cleanings, fillings, and orthodontic treatment. The team is experienced in working with children and strives to make each visit as stress-free as possible.

Parents appreciate the friendly and professional staff at My Kid's Dentist & Orthodontics. Many reviewers mention that their children enjoy going to the dentist and look forward to their visits. The practice is also praised for its ability to work around busy schedules and accommodate multiple children during the same appointment.

If you're looking for a pediatric dentist, dentist, or orthodontist in Fountain, CO, My Kid's Dentist & Orthodontics is a great choice. The practice offers high-quality dental care in a welcoming environment, and the team is experienced in working with children.

Sara Lewis

My 2 year old son didn't cry or anything when they were taking a look in his mouth and brushing his teeth. My 5 year old daughter gets scared very easily in situations where there are people entering her personal space, and with weird looking instruments at that. They are so patient, explained everything to her, answered every question of hers without showing any annoyance (if there even was any, I didn't pick up on it at all), and offered her incentives to get her to completely stop her thumb sucking. They have a tv on the ceiling to help distract the kids as well when they are in the chair. They have a toy room in the waiting area along with self-serve coffee and water. I highly recommend them!

The front desk, assistants, and the dentists I've seen on the adult side have all been phenomenal! However, my recent experience with my 2 year old led me to leave this review. We have seen Dr.Owen and another dentist on the pediatric side. First appointment was with Dr. Owen and he seemed to be a good fit for us. Second, was with a dentist I cant remeber the name of and the visit seemed pretty rushed. The third was yesterday with Dr. Owen. This visit left me in tears and feeling very lost and confused. It started off normal, I expressed my concerns, he had xrays done, and then Dr.Owen did his evaluation. My son faught a little and then he finished up. Dr.Owen called me over to look at the xray and showed me that there were cavities on my sons top 4 teeth and told me that they would have to be removed. He said they were so big that they couldnt be fixed with caps and needed to be extracted so that they didnt get infected. I laughed because thats all I could do at the time to not cry.. I understand there are worse things and that these are just baby teeth.. However, without even giving any other possible options or explaining or talking over any possible side effects such as speech, teeth shifting, and possibility of delaying his adult teeth growing back, he went over how he would sedate my 2 year old (not the risks or side effects) just that they would orally sedate him so he wouldn't have "bad memories" and that he needed to fast beforehand. Before I knew it they were giving me pricing and willing to set up a date for the following week without even a physical or anything. To make it worse, when I asked if there was anything I could do to prevent my future children from this he went on a lecture me about breastfeeding on demand and through the night. Then he proceeded to tell me that I would have a "second chance" with his adult teeth in about 4 or 5 years... Like seriously? I felt so attacked and like he was placing blame on me.. Without even asking or considering that my son had food allergies and other medical issues that I've since been told are more than likely the main cause of his enamel being damaged. Needless to say, I am so glad we decided to get a second opinion! Turns out his teeth aren't that bad and he gets to keep them all!
